Le Praxinoscope by Émile Reynaud, Paris, 1889 onwards
E. Reynaud, Rue Rodier, Paris. With lacquered metal drum, turned wood stand, two different original shades, candle-holder, original mirrors and 10 original strips, in maker’s card box. Included is a reprint of the work "Pantomimes Lumineuses". - Note: An improvement of the zoetrope, Émile Reynaud's praxinoscope used a series of mirrors with prism-like effect to create moving images without the typical flicker associated with persistence of vision devices. -- Literature: Coe, "The History of Movie Photography", p. 35.
